Executive Bio: Dan Miner, General Manager of Treasury Services at 3Delta Systems

3Delta Systems, Inc.® (3DSI), a leader in online credit card payment solutions, announced today that Daniel L. Miner has been appointed general manager of treasury services.

As a certified treasury professional with nearly three decades of payments industry experience, Miner will lead 3Delta Systems’ business development and help define products in the treasury management segment of the market. In that role, he will be responsible for strengthening 3DSI’s business-to-business (B2B) payments processing platform, broadening its product line for payment receivables and disbursements as well as enhancing the company’s business processes and organizational controls.

Before joining 3Delta Systems, Miner was a principal at Treasury Strategies, Inc., a leading treasury management consultancy with a “Who’s Who” of clients for whom he conducted market analyses, competitive assessments, risk mitigation, web channel optimization and product deployment.

Between 2004-2008, he served as senior director of electronic check and affiliate membership services at the National Automated Clearing House Association (NACHA), where he led NACHA’s two largest membership programs and led risk management initiatives for the automated clearing house (ACH) network.

Previously, he was group product manager at Paymentech, L.P. of Texas with responsibility for building a new debit payments product group. From 1981 – 2001, he held increasingly responsible management positions at Chicago’s Northern Trust Company overseeing wire transfer and ACH operations, conducting ACH product development and providing treasury management consulting services to Fortune 500 companies. Earlier in his career, Miner managed precious metals certificate and foreign currency term deposit programs for Deak International, a New York-based foreign currency and precious metals company.

Miner holds a bachelor of science in business administration from the University of Illinois, where he majored in economics.
